In our case, therefore, to tell the young generations about the events of their School, born in the early twentieth, is all that is preserved in the Museum and in the numerous instruments still waiting to be placed.
In order to make the variety and wealth of the instrumental and documentary assets of the Institute available, a museum space was inaugurated on February 13, 2016. This guards three wooden frames of the early twentieth century, in perfect state of conservation and functioning, rare laboratory instruments and objects of the first half of the twentieth century, coming from weaving workshops of the first headquarters of Via Tarsia (1905-1925) and from the definitive one in Via Foggia. In addition, we can admire tissue analysis logs from the first half of the 20th century, three rich yearbooks from 1910, 1920, 1937, weaving manuscript texts with drawings, fabric samples, fabric tracing and analysis, zinc plates on wooden support bearing matrices for the printing of worked fabrics dating from the late nineteenth century to the middle of the twentieth century.
